How much do devops project man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for devops project manager in Portland, OR is $52.98,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$35.67 and $76.49 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a DevOps Project Manager typically collaborate with development and operations teams to ensure smooth project delivery?

A DevOps Project Manager acts as a critical bridge between development and operations teams, facilitating communication and ensuring alignment on project objectives and timelines. They often coordinate regular stand-ups, manage task tracking tools, and help resolve bottlenecks by aligning resources and priorities. By fostering a culture of collaboration, the DevOps Project Manager ensures seamless integration of code, efficient deployment processes, and rapid response to issues, ultimately supporting continuous delivery and improvement. This role requires proactive relationship-building and an understanding of both technical and business needs.

What is a DevOps Project Manager?

A DevOps Project Manager is a professional who oversees software development projects that use DevOps practices, which integrate development and operations teams to improve collaboration, automation, and delivery speed. They are responsible for project planning, coordinating cross-functional teams, managing timelines, and ensuring that DevOps tools and methodologies are effectively implemented. Their role bridges the gap between technical and business stakeholders, ensuring projects meet quality standards and business objectives.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a DevOps Project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a DevOps Project Manager, you need a strong background in software development, IT operations, and project management,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with CI/CD tools (e.g., Jenkins, GitLab), cloud platforms (e.g., AWS, Azure), and certifications like PMP or AWS Certified DevOps Engineer are highly valuable. Excellent le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ills distinguish those who can effectively coordinate cross-functional teams and drive process improvements. These skills ensure seamless integration of development and operations, timely delivery of high-quality projects, and alignment with business goals.
